iRobot Roomba j7+

The j7+ model from iRobot is a high-end best robot vacuum and mop self empty vacuum that comes with a built-in self-emptying bin. The robot is equipped with iRobot's Dirt Detect Technology, which identifies dirtier areas on the floor and increases its suction power in order to clear more debris. It also has a camera which assists it in navigating and avoiding obstacles, and it can even detect pet waste and activate its special cleaning mode.

The j7+ has an elegant design that is attractive in any space, and it's much quieter than other self-emptying robot vacuums we've tested. The dust bin inside the j7+ is more durable than the ones of its competitors and its dustbin is easily opened with an lever. The app and virtual assistant set-up process took just about a minute and the robot was able to respond well to voice commands.

We love that the j7+ can be scheduled to clean at various dates and times, as well as its compatibility with Alexa and Google Assistant. The robot was not as good at recognizing voices. Its microphone was able to pick up a lot ambient noise and interfere with voice-activated functions.

Its performance on floors that are not bare is impressive. It picks up 9.35 grams per run. This may seem like a lot but it's enough to keep pace with a manual clean by a full-sized vacuum. It's not easy to climb the high pile carpet, and it may get caught in rug tassels. However, it's among the top robot vacuums for bare floors.

The iRobot Genius function is very useful, as it allows you to create floor plans that the j7+ follows. You can schedule the plans to run automatically and create a timer to instruct the robot it is time to begin cleaning. It also offers cliff sensors, floor tracking as well as cameras to ensure that it takes a methodical route around your home and doesn't fall off the steps.

The battery in the iRobot J7+ lasts for 86 minutes, which is average for a robot vacuum mop self empty vacuum. If it begins running out of power before the task is completed it will return to its dock to recharge and then resume where it left off. The dock can also automatically empty the internal dust bin. Samsung Jet Bot+

Samsung's sleek and stylish Jet Bot+ is one of the most advanced robot vacuums on the market. It delivers great filtering, powerful suction and excellent obstacle avoidance without making a huge racket. It can be controlled via an app that is specifically designed for it or using popular virtual assistants, such as Alexa and Google Assistant.

The Jet Bot+ connects easily to your Wi-Fi connection with the assistance of the app's prompts. Then, you can make use of the SmartThings app to remotely schedule cleaning sessions and monitor the progress of the device.

You can also use the map feature in the app to see which areas have been cleaned, and which areas still require attention. You can also set 'no-go zones' to restrict the robot from entering specific areas or rooms that you'd prefer to be avoid.

As one would expect from a machine that has this type of tech it is the Jet Bot+ can detect obstacles in its path and even recognize furniture dimensions, walls, and other obstacles due to the camera that is on its front. The advanced sensors will prevent it from bumping into things like charging cables and other items that could cause damage to the surrounding.

This robot vacuum that is high-tech is able to tackle a range of debris types such as pet hair. However, it struggled with the most massive type of debris cereal pieces, which were unusually large because of being stuck together. It was able to eliminate the majority of dirt and other debris from hardwood floors. However it was not able to achieve a perfect rating.

The Samsung Jet Bot+ is a great battery-powered device and can continue cleaning when it is required. It can also be paused or stopped mid-cleaning using the smart buttons on its body. The 0.3L dustbin is easily empty and washable to make it more convenient.

Samsung's app is simple to use and comes with a variety of options to control the device. You can use the app to create a cleaning schedule, choose various modes and see the status of the filter. It can also be controlled with voice commands with Bixby Samsung's smart assistant.

Eufy 11s

The Eufy 11s robot vacuum is a great option for those looking for a robovac which can perform light cleaning on a daily basis and doesn't have lots of complex features. It's also quite quiet and can last up to 100 minutes on a charge. The 11s isn't the best self emptying robot Vacuum for hardwood floors choice for all floors. Especially when you have carpets that have high pile. It comes with an main roller brush (which comprises a mixture of bristles and rubber flanges) and two trispoked side brushes.

There are a variety of different modes to choose from when using the 11s, including Auto Single Room Spot, Single Room, and Edge. Additionally, there's an option to use the manual mode, that lets you use the buttons for direction on the remote to tell it which way to go forward, back, left, or right.

In general the 11s does an excellent job of removing dust and large debris from hard floors, but it is unable to handle small particles like baking soda. It also excels in removing pet hair.

It's not as intelligent as other robot vacuums. Instead of using more sophisticated mapping software, it relies on bounce navigation. This means it is able to ping-pong across the floor until its battery runs out which isn't suitable for homes with a lot of furniture or that are particularly dusty.

In terms of maintenance, the 11s' dirt compartment is simple to empty and has an open top. The filter is designed to be cleaned once a week and replaced every six months or as often. The 11s comes with a one-year guarantee and eufy has a reputation for being responsive to problems.
